The Boeing CompanyBoeing Commercial Airplanes (BCA) has a unique opportunity for a Senior Revenue Management Program Analyst to join the team in Renton, Washington.
This role will be the Subject Matter Expert (SME) designated to an Airplane Program to provide knowledge, analysis, and guidance to multiple organizations. The analyst works directly with the Revenue Management Regional Chief Financial Officers, Sales, and Contract teams to provide financial analysis and decision-making support on Sales Campaigns. They will also act as the primary Revenue Management contact for the Program Financial Planning Teams, Accounting, Engine Management, and Sales Operations to work issues and support business decisions.

Position Responsibilities:
Provides detailed customer price comparisons and deal analysis to the Revenue Management Vice President
Supports and advises the Program Financial Planning Teams, clearly communicating items and issues that may impact their program’s financials
Develops and recommends to executive leadership revenue assumptions and default concession levels for unsold aircraft for use in the Airplane Program’s quarterly revenue forecast
Reviews and approves the Contract Finance Summary (CFS) for new or revised contracts
Ensures the CFS aligns to the contract and is within Profitable Growth for All (PGA) authority
Conducts Most Favored Customer (MFC) analysis on sales campaigns that may impact MFC levels
Communicates potential issues in MFC committee meetings
Works with Revenue Management Engine Analyst and Engine Management on engine pricing and administration of engine contracts with the engine companies
Ensures the forecasting and invoicing processes are in full compliance with audit and SOx controls
Manages or coordinates special projects as required
